American Saddlebred Horse Association Announces Schedule for 2009 Junior Exhibitor Driving Challenge
Release:
April 02 2009
Author:
severs
By Brice Carr
The American Saddlebred Horse Association (ASHA) has announced the schedule for the 2009 ASHA Junior Exhibitor Driving Challenge. The events currently scheduled for 2009 range from March to November, and are set to be held at various shows across the country.
The ASHA Junior Exhibitor Driving Challenge, funded by Elisabeth Goth, was developed to promote the American Saddlebred driving divisions among junior exhibitors. Competitors 17 years of age and under are adding driving to their horsemanship portfolios as horse shows add Junior Exhibitor Driving Challenge classes to their class list.
This program was designed with the intention of promoting both good sportsmanship and driving skills with ASHA youth members. All horses winning a ribbon in two official qualifying classes in their division are eligible to compete at the finals, which will be held in 2009 at the American Royal Horse Show in Kansas City, KS, November 17-21. Custom trophies and ribbons are offered in qualifying events, with $10,000 in cash and prizes available at the finals.
